Customer Engineer – DSPM Solutions (Non-Coding Technical Role)
About the Role
We’re seeking a technically fluent Customer Engineer to join our Engineering organization and serve as
a critical link between Engineering and Go-to-Market (GTM) teams, including Sales Engineering,
Professional Services, and Enablement.
This role is embedded within the Development organization, and focuses on helping the GTM teams
understand, configure, and support deployments of our Data Security Posture Management (DSPM)
platform. While the role is not directly customer-facing, it requires a deep understanding of the product
and underlying technologies to ensure field teams are well-supported during pre-sales and post-sales
phases.
This is an excellent opportunity for someone with a strong technical foundation who wants to stay close
to the technology, without being in a traditional coding role.
